Starlink is the world’s largest satellite constellation, providing broadband-quality internet anywhere on earth. We’re leveraging our SpaceX knowledge in building rockets and spacecraft to deploy thousands of satellites each year; today’s constellation serves tens of millions of customers in more than 120 countries. We design, build, test, and operate all parts of the system – the satellite hardware, the user antennas that connect within minutes of unboxing, and the software that brings it all together. The Starlink constellation will continue to grow with increasingly powerful hardware, higher bandwidth, and a wider consumer base. We’re looking for world-class engineers to help this mission. As a mechanical design engineer within the satellite payload group you will get to solve complex structural, thermal, and electromechanical problems on the various space‑grade hardware that make our satellites come to life. Our engineers get to own the full design lifecycle all the way from ideation, design, and test, through to manufacturing and large‑scale production. You will regularly partner with a wide variety of different cross‑functional engineering disciplines, and together you will usher in the next generation of high‑speed internet. On this team you will be exposed to a range of different engineering challenges such as working on our state‑of‑the‑art phased array antennas, gimballing parabolic antennas, actuators, and mechanisms, etc. If you are passionate about top‑tier mechanical challenges and have an interest in the world of material science, electromagnetics, and microelectronics, come help us expand the Starlink network and democratize internet access all over the world. Responsibilities Own hardware from conceptual design through high‑volume production (typical timeline of less than one year for full product life cycle) and on‑orbit operation for the Starlink constellation. Develop design criteria, collaborate on requirements, and drive system‑level optimization. Rapidly iterate on designs and analysis to inform high‑level systems trades and steer overall product direction. Drive holistic DFM to create elegant designs with a focus on piece‑part and process count reductions, error proofing at every step of fabrication and integration, and consistent performance and production metrics. Establish an efficient product lifecycle starting in the supply chain all the way through final integration that balances cost, complexity, and quality; work closely with partner teams to design and realize an efficient in‑house production line. Perform environmental and performance testing on hardware to validate analysis and demonstrate compliance to design criteria. Own product delivery timeline through conception, design, assembly, and launch. Demonstrate extreme ownership of product outcomes at every stage of development and production.
